AGF is giving a free upgrade to our sprinkler risers! For a limited time, all risers ordered with a pressure relief valve will be upgraded to our new 7000L PRV.
The new pressure relief valves were specifically designed for the sprinkler industry and come installed on the riser. They can be locked closed and left in place during hydrostatic testing. Installing contractors will discover that this feature will save significant time and water during installation. AGF Manufacturing has introduced a new-and-improved Universal 3-Way Gauge Valve. AGF’s Model 7600 Universal 3-Way Valve is heavier duty than most gauge valves on the market, has a 300 PSI Rating, and is UL listed. The repositioned and redesigned handle increases flexibility and accessibility on preassembled manifold risers. The Model 7600 is a component on RiserPACK Manifolds and select TESTanDRAIN models. It’s also available as a stand-alone product.

The Eagles Autism Challenge started in 2018 when Philadelphia Eagles Chairman and CEO Jeffrey Lurie, who’s experienced autism in his own family, wanted to use the power of the Eagles’ brand to provide awareness and critical resources to autism research. The event took place on May 18th this year with a fundraiser leading up to a bike ride (15 miles, 30 miles, or 50 miles), 5K run/walk, sensory walk, and virtual participation.
